When it comes to the topic about "labor unions" in United States, the "Loray Mill strike" is considered one of the popular strikes which occurred in North Carolina. Its goal was to provide the employees with better wages and working conditions. This was a response to the "stretch-out system" that the managers introduced. <em>This system doubled the output of the workers and also lowered their wages.</em> The strike went about a few months, but it was unsuccessful. The <u>impeachment process</u> refers to the proceeding against a public official before a competent tribunal for charges regarding misconduct in office. In the U.S., the impeachment process includes the following phases: 
- The Congress investigates, usually by starting an investigation in the House Judiciary Committee;
 - The <u>House of Representatives votes</u> to impeach the president by passing the <em>articles of impeachment</em> by a simple majority vote;
 - The <u>Senate tries the accused and votes to convict the president</u> (two-thirds supermajority is required;)
 - Depending on the result of the Senate's vote, <u>the president is removed from office. </u>

Externalities are defined as the cost or benefit affecting an individual who is not directly involved in an activity such as the production of a good or the rendering of a service. Externalities can be positive if an individual benefits from the activity.
